A 'peach' in cricket terminology refers to an exceptionally high-quality, often unplayable delivery from a fast bowler that dismisses the batsman. The term suggests perfection - like a perfect fruit. It's not about color (cherry, olive) or variety (berry) but about excellence. A peach is so good that even a skilled batsman would struggle to play it.
